Producer: Pepin Mittelhauser Frances Moore Lapp\xe9 Author, Activist and Co-Founder of Small Planet Institute and Food First \u201cConnecting our Food Choices to Humanity\u2019s Biggest Challenges\u201d Frances Moore Lapp\xe9 is the author or coauthor of 20 books, many focusing on themes of \u201cliving democracy\u201d \u2014 suggesting a government accountable to citizens and a way of living aligned with the deep human need for connection, meaning and power. Her first book, \u201cDiet for a Small Planet\u201d published in 1971, has now sold three million copies. Lapp\xe9\u2019s latest work is the 50th anniversary edition of \u201cDiet for a Small Planet,\u201d released in 2021. In this book Lapp\xe9 integrates her life\u2019s work of connecting food to freedom, including timely material from her 2017 book co-authored with Adam Eichen, \u201cDaring Democracy: Igniting Power, Meaning, and Connection for the America We Want.\u201d Lapp\xe9 is co-founder of Oakland-based Food First and the Cambridge-based Small Planet Institute, which she leads with her daughter, Anna Lapp\xe9. The recipient of 20 honorary degrees, she has been a visiting scholar at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T) and University of California, Berkeley, and in 1987 received the Right Livelihood Award, often called the \u201cAlternative Nobel.\u201d She says, \u201cIn my keynote address to the Common Ground Country Fair I will talk about how the food choices we make each day connect us to humanity\u2019s biggest challenges, from needless hunger to diet-related disease to the climate crisis and the undermining of democracy. Making these connections, we can fight despair and discover our power. I\u2019ll share my journey of discovery \u2014 from my first \u2018ah-ha\u2019 that scarcity is not the cause of hunger to stories of self-empowered communities that have overcome hunger as they align with the Earth via regenerative practices. I will bring these lessons home, exploring solutions via what I call \u2018living democracy.\u2019\u201d
